Tips for Interior Designers Getting Photos

If you’re an interior designer planning a photo session, here are my tips:

Choose the right photographer – Look for someone who does magazine editorial photographer scottsdale work. Check their portfolio to see if their style matches what you want.

Plan your outfits – Pick clothes that show your personal style. Avoid busy patterns that might look distracting in photos.

Practice poses – Look in the mirror and practice different expressions. This will help you feel more comfortable during the shoot.

Bring props – Consider bringing design samples or tools that show what you do. This can make the photos more interesting.
